We’ve Not Released Any Of Evans’ Gang Member

Posted on June 25, 2017

The Deputy Commissioner of Police, Lagos State in charge of Administration, Dansuki Galadanchi, had denied media report that the command released one Emeka, who gave out his boss Evans and his gang members.

Galadanchi said that after Emeka’s boss, Chief Donatus Duru escaped from the kidnappers’ detention camp in Igando, the suspect was arrested and charged to Ebute-Meta Magistrate Court 2 and had been remanded in prison afterwards.

“It came as a surprise to the police, when a television station reported that the suspect escaped from the police custody.

“Emeka was never in our custody, we charged him to court immediately we arrested him, how come they now said we allowed him to escape from our custody, that is not true,” he said.

Emeka, an employee of Pharmacy owner, Duru, was said to have been the one who gave information to Evans on his boss from whom $1.2 million was collected.
